Buzz Rickson
Buzz Rickson’s mil-spec gear is the standard by which all other mil-spec is judged. Launched in the 1990s by Toyo Enterprise in Japan, Buzz Rickson is known for reproductions of American military garments: outerwear, tops, bottoms, and accessories like wallets and watch caps.
